Aira

Aira likely derives from Scottish roots (possibly related to Airey or airy) or from Finnish/Scandinavian traditions, meaning 'light' or 'airy.' The name carries a whimsical, ethereal quality while maintaining grounded simplicity, appealing to parents seeking nature-inspired names with lyrical phonetics.
